Skywalking 6.0版本支持哪些云平台?

随着云计算技术的飞速发展,越来越多的企业开始将业务迁移到云端。为了更好地支持企业对云平台的多样化需求,开源APM(Application Performance Management)解决方案Skywalking在最新版本6.0中,对云平台的支持进行了全面升级。那么,Skywalking 6.0版本支持哪些云平台呢?本文将为您详细解析。

一、Skywalking 6.0版本概述

Skywalking是一款开源的APM工具,旨在帮助开发者全面了解应用程序的性能状况,快速定位问题,提高开发效率。在6.0版本中,Skywalking对云平台的支持进行了优化,使得用户可以更加方便地部署和使用。

二、Skywalking 6.0版本支持的云平台

  1. 阿里云(Alibaba Cloud)

阿里云是国内领先的云服务平台,提供丰富的云产品和服务。Skywalking 6.0版本全面支持阿里云,包括:

  • Elasticsearch Service:用于存储和分析Skywalking收集的数据。
  • Log Service:用于收集和存储应用程序的日志信息。
  • RDS:用于存储Skywalking的配置信息。

  1. 腾讯云(Tencent Cloud

腾讯云是国内领先的云服务平台,提供丰富的云产品和服务。Skywalking 6.0版本全面支持腾讯云,包括:

  • Elasticsearch Service:用于存储和分析Skywalking收集的数据。
  • Log Service:用于收集和存储应用程序的日志信息。
  • COS:用于存储Skywalking的配置信息。

  1. 华为云(Huawei Cloud

华为云是全球领先的云服务平台,提供丰富的云产品和服务。Skywalking 6.0版本全面支持华为云,包括:

  • Elasticsearch Service:用于存储和分析Skywalking收集的数据。
  • Log Service:用于收集和存储应用程序的日志信息。
  • RDS:用于存储Skywalking的配置信息。

  1. AWS(Amazon Web Services

AWS是全球领先的云服务平台,提供丰富的云产品和服务。Skywalking 6.0版本全面支持AWS,包括:

  • Amazon Elasticsearch Service:用于存储和分析Skywalking收集的数据。
  • Amazon CloudWatch Logs:用于收集和存储应用程序的日志信息。
  • Amazon RDS:用于存储Skywalking的配置信息。

  1. Azure(Microsoft Azure

Azure是全球领先的云服务平台,提供丰富的云产品和服务。Skywalking 6.0版本全面支持Azure,包括:

  • Azure Elasticsearch:用于存储和分析Skywalking收集的数据。
  • Azure Application Insights:用于收集和存储应用程序的日志信息。
  • Azure SQL Database:用于存储Skywalking的配置信息。

三、案例分析

以下是一个使用Skywalking 6.0版本在阿里云上部署应用程序的案例:

  1. 准备工作:在阿里云上创建Elasticsearch Service、Log Service和RDS实例。

  2. 安装Skywalking Agent:将Skywalking Agent添加到应用程序中,并配置相关参数。

  3. 配置Skywalking Collector:在Skywalking Collector中配置Elasticsearch Service、Log Service和RDS实例的连接信息。

  4. 部署应用程序:将应用程序部署到阿里云服务器上。

  5. 监控和分析:通过Skywalking Web UI实时监控应用程序的性能,分析日志信息,定位问题。

通过以上步骤,您可以轻松地将Skywalking 6.0版本部署到阿里云上,并对其进行监控和分析。

四、总结

Skywalking 6.0版本全面支持多种云平台,包括阿里云、腾讯云、华为云、AWS和Azure等。这使得用户可以更加方便地部署和使用Skywalking,提高开发效率,优化应用程序性能。如果您正在寻找一款优秀的APM工具,Skywalking 6.0版本绝对是您的最佳选择。

猜你喜欢:云网监控平台